Web7 jun. 2024 · Lucemyra is a potent alpha2-adrenergic receptor agonist with some moderate agonistic affinity towards Alpha-1A adrenergic receptor and 5-HT1a, 5-HT7, 5HT2c and … WebLUCEMYRA should be used with caution with any medications that decrease pulse or blood pressure to avoid the risk of excessive bradycardia and hypotension. Patients using LUCEMYRA should be monitored for symptoms related to bradycardia and orthostasis.

Web9 okt. 2024 · The U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A) has finally approved a prescription medication for managing opioid withdrawal symptoms. This medication is known as lofexidine. Lofexidine is sold under the brand name Lucemyra. This non-opioid prescription medication is used specifically to treat opioid withdrawals. Web9 aug. 2024 · Lofexidine is usually dosed at 0.54 mg 4 times daily, with at least 5 to 6 hours between each dose. Web28 mrt. 2024 · Lucemyra (lofexidine hydrochloride) is a medication approved by the FDA in May 2024. 9 It is the first non-opioid medication approved to treat the symptoms of withdrawal. Lucemyra works by reducing the release of norepinephrine, a neurotransmitter believed to play a role in withdrawal symptoms.
